Police shoots two students from New Foundation Private Secondary School in Phalombe

Two students of New Foundation Private Secondary School in Phalombe have been shot while some suffocated after police fired tear gas to disperse an angry mob that bayed for the blood of a business man in the district.

Acting director of health and social services for Phalombe, Dr. Sam Sibakwe has confirmed pf the development in an interview with press on Thursday.

Sibakwe said indeed the hospital received two casualties, saying one has been shot on the leg, while another on the arm.

Eyewitnesses claim a man went missing yesterday on his way from Mozambique and he was reportedly telling his relations through a on phone call, that he was being kept in one of the houses near Migowi Trading Centre, a development that led an angry mob to pounce on the house of the businessman, damaging his property in the process.

Witnesses say when police officers searched the house in question based on the claims, they did not find the missing man.

Police are yet to give an official comment on the incident.
